小编Kev*_*ras的帖子

保持无法访问Target,在JSF Web应用程序中将标识符解析为null

我在这里有一个简单的问题我正在制作一个简单的jsf网络应用程序,可以上传文件但我不断得到

Target Unreachable, identifier 'upload' resolved to null
Run Code Online (Sandbox Code Playgroud)

这是我的上传课程

package SimpleLogin;

import java.io.IOException;

import javax.faces.application.FacesMessage;
import javax.faces.bean.ManagedBean;
import javax.faces.bean.RequestScoped;
import javax.faces.context.FacesContext;

import org.apache.commons.io.FilenameUtils;
import org.apache.myfaces.custom.fileupload.UploadedFile;

@ManagedBean
@RequestScoped
public class upload {

private UploadedFile uploadedFile;

public void submit() throws IOException {
    String fileName = FilenameUtils.getName(uploadedFile.getName());
    String contentType = uploadedFile.getContentType();
    byte[] bytes = uploadedFile.getBytes();

    FacesContext.getCurrentInstance().addMessage(null, 
        new FacesMessage(String.format("File '%s' of type '%s' successfully uploaded!", fileName, contentType)));
}

public UploadedFile getUploadedFile() {
    return uploadedFile;
}

public void setUploadedFile(UploadedFile uploadedFile) {
    this.uploadedFile = uploadedFile;
} …
Run Code Online (Sandbox Code Playgroud)

jsf file-upload jsf-2

3
推荐指数
1
解决办法
2万
查看次数

标签 统计

file-upload ×1

jsf ×1

jsf-2 ×1